The cheapest way to get from Barnoldswick to Holyhead is to drive which costs £35 - £55 and takes 2h 43m.
The fastest way to get from Barnoldswick to Holyhead is to drive which takes 2h 43m and costs £35 - £55.
No, there is no direct train from Barnoldswick to Holyhead. However, there are services departing from Colne and arriving at Holyhead via Preston and Warrington Bank Quay.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 6h 13m.
The distance between Barnoldswick and Holyhead is 165 miles. The road distance is 152.5 miles.
The best way to get from Barnoldswick to Holyhead without a car is to train via Preston which takes 6h 13m and costs £60 - £110.
It takes approximately 6h 13m to get from Barnoldswick to Holyhead, including transfers.
